Loveridge's limbless skink (Melanoseps loveridgei) is an extant species of skink, a lizard in the family Scincidae. The species is found in Tanzania and Zambia. [1]

Etymology

The specific name, loveridgei, is in honor of British herpetologist Arthur Loveridge. [2]
